Frequently Asked Questions about Chatsworth

What type of rentals are currently available in Chatsworth?

There are currently 217 Apartments for Rent in Chatsworth, CA with pricing that ranges from $1,550 to $5,598. There are also 57 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Chatsworth ranging from $1,453 to $16,000.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Chatsworth?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Chatsworth ranges from $1,453 to $16,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,670.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Chatsworth?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Chatsworth range from $2,924 to $5,598,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$3,150 to $5,300.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$4,295 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$3,526.
